County Ground, Chelmsford Pitch Report
The County Ground at Chelmsford remains one of England’s most batter-friendly T20 venues. Short boundaries, quick outfield conditions, and consistent bounce typically reward aggressive stroke play. This pitch report suggests another high-scoring contest where top-order batters can dominate. Seam bowlers often find conditions challenging unless they vary their pace effectively, while spinners who control length can play an important supporting role.

Essex vs Derbyshire Team Preview & Squads
Essex
Simon Harmer’s leadership remains central to Essex’s structure. The captain brings tactical flexibility and valuable all-round skills, helping the side adapt quickly to different match situations. Essex enter this fixture boosted by their comprehensive win over Kent, a result that restored confidence after an inconsistent start.
The batting unit looks well equipped for Chelmsford conditions. Michael Pepper stands out as the key batter after being identified as the side’s leading run-scoring threat. Experienced names such as Tom Westley, Jordan Cox, and Dean Elgar add stability, while Paul Walter and Robin Das provide additional depth.
The bowling attack will rely heavily on Samuel Cook’s accuracy and Wiaan Mulder’s all-round impact. Harmer’s spin remains a crucial tactical weapon, particularly if the surface offers any grip. This team preview suggests Essex possess a balanced combination of experience and versatility.

Derbyshire
Aneurin Donald leads a Derbyshire side that arrives with momentum after posting 234/4 against Nottinghamshire. His aggressive approach at the top often sets the tone, and his captaincy style reflects the team’s attacking mindset.
Derbyshire’s batting lineup appears capable of matching Essex stroke for stroke. Wayne Madsen is projected as their leading run scorer, while Caleb Jewell, Brooke Guest, Harry Came, and Ross Whiteley provide plenty of firepower. Their recent performance demonstrated the group’s ability to post imposing totals.
The bowling department faces a tougher challenge on a batting-friendly surface. Pat Brown is tipped as the leading wicket-taker, while Ben Aitchison and Martin Andersson add variety. If Derbyshire are to upset the hosts, their bowlers will need disciplined execution in key phases. This Derbyshire preview highlights a side with strong batting potential but questions around containing runs.
